Study on fluid inclusion characteristics of Lower Paleozoic reservoirs in Nanpu Depression and hydrocarbon accumulation phases

ZHU Wen-Hui, QU Xi-Yu, ZHA Ming, QIU Long-Wei, ZHANG Hong-Chen, TANG Hui

1. Faculty of Geosciences��China University of Petroleum��Qingdao 266580��Shandong��China; 2. Jidong Oilfield Company of PetroChina��Tangshan 063004��Hebei��China; 3. ��esearch Institute of Petroleum Exploration and Development��Beijing 100083��China

Abstract��

Based on observations of transmission light and fluoroscope as well as on measuring of homogeniza- tion temperature of fluid inclusions��the characteristics of fluid inclusions and hydrocarbon accumulation phases of the Lower Paleozoic carbonate reservoir in Nanpu Depression are discussed�� The results indicate that the fluid inclu- sions are relatively abundant with zonal distribution along the healed fracture in carbonate veins of Nanpu Depres- sion�� Organic inclusions present yellowish white and blue- white fluorescents��which indicates a higher maturity of oil and gas in this area�� Homogenization temperatures measured in aqueous inclusions associated with hydrocarbon ones show a bimodal distribution with 70�� ��80�� and 130�� ��140�� as double peaks�� Combined with burial his- tory and thermal evolution history��the Lower Paleozoic carbonate reservoirs in Nanpu Depression experienced two hydrocarbon accumulation phases��corresponding to 25 ��22 Ma (from the late Dongying stage to the early Guantao stage) and 8 ��5 Ma (the middle minghuazhen stage)��
